The Supreme Court addressed the issue of inheritance rights under Hindu law, specifically regarding the validity of a second marriage while the first wife is alive. The Court held that the second marriage of P.K.K. Raman Nair was invalid under Hindu Marriage Act, 1955, and therefore, the children from the second marriage (appellants) were not legal heirs entitled to inherit his properties. The appeals were dismissed, affirming the High Court's decision that the appellants had no claim to the inheritance.
